首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

是否可以在javascript中取消PrimeFaces菜单项onclick功能

在JavaScript中取消PrimeFaces菜单项onclick功能是可以实现的。PrimeFaces是一个基于JavaServer Faces(JSF)的开源UI组件库,它提供了丰富的组件和功能来简化前端开发。

要取消PrimeFaces菜单项onclick功能,可以通过以下步骤实现:

  1. 获取菜单项的DOM元素:使用JavaScript的选择器(如getElementById、getElementsByClassName等)获取到需要取消onclick功能的菜单项的DOM元素。
  2. 移除onclick事件处理程序:使用removeEventListener方法或将onclick属性设置为null来移除菜单项的onclick事件处理程序。示例代码如下:
代码语言:txt
复制
var menuItem = document.getElementById("menu-item"); // 替换为实际的菜单项ID
menuItem.removeEventListener("click", onClickHandler); // 替换为实际的事件处理程序
  1. 可选:添加新的事件处理程序:如果需要替换取消的onclick功能,可以使用addEventListener方法来添加新的事件处理程序。示例代码如下:
代码语言:txt
复制
menuItem.addEventListener("click", newClickHandler); // 替换为实际的新事件处理程序

需要注意的是,以上步骤中的示例代码仅为演示目的,实际应用中需要根据具体情况进行调整。

关于PrimeFaces的更多信息和相关产品介绍,您可以访问腾讯云的官方文档和网站,获取更详细的内容和推荐的产品链接。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券